Abstract

The utility model relates a heat preservation cup, particularly to a quick-cooling heat preservation cup, and provides a quick-cooling heat preservation cup which is simple in structure, convenient in use and capable of tightly sealing cooling liquid. The quick-cooling heat preservation cup comprises a cup body and a cup cover, wherein the cup body comprises an inner layer, a shell and a gap layer which is arranged between the inner layer and the shell, the gap layer is internally sealed with liquid, the liquid level of the liquid is lower than the lower end of the inner layer when the cup body is positively placed, the liquid sealed in the gap layer can be little, the quick-cooling heat preservation cup is neither heavy nor big, and the appearance of the quick-cooling heat preservation cup is not different from that of a common two-layer heat preservation cup. According to the quick-cooling heat preservation cup provided by the utility model, drinking water, which is above 90 DEG C, in the cup can be cooled in several minutes for drinking by shaking the cup, the thirst of a person who is extremely thirsty can be quenched, and the cooling and the drinking of the drinking water can be realized by continuously shaking the cup one by one; and according to the quick-cooling heat preservation cup disclosed by the utility model, the temperature of the shell can be regulated by shaking the cup, and thus the hands can be satisfactorily warmed.
